The Boland EGS2600J-TS20KD2 is designed as a sophisticated energy storage battery system tailored for both self-generation and self-consumption applications. This system supports capacities of 26/52/78 kWh per unit, accommodating high power and high efficiency requirements with its distributed energy storage capabilities. The core functionality includes a single three-phase output of 20 KVA and allows a maximum standalone photovoltaic access up to 40 KW. Off-grid compatibility, a self-generation model, and a 96% total machine efficiency, coupled with a 90% system efficiency, underscore its technical robustness. Certified for safety standards by TUV SUD and S-JET, it incorporates high-performance BMS technology and guarantees a 10-year lifespan. The system integrates AI-driven weather forecast algorithms for optimized charging and discharging, along with big data analytics for enhanced photovoltaic generation and grid interaction. Compliance with the ECHONET LITE protocol ensures a responsive interface for energy management systems.
